Depends on where and what you're doing.

Going to London on a business trip would be quite different than going to Morocco for a holiday. Spending 3 days in Singapore is quite different than spending 3 days in Macau or Amsterdam.

Basics are what type of electric socket (most hotels have converters unless hitting backpacker trail), currency, weather, transportation, sights. Get an Embassy number as well.
